The Spider Nebula (Sh2-234, IC417) in Hα/OIII+rgb

Posted on May 19, 2022May 31, 2022

Located in the constellation of Auriga IC417, or the Spider is an emission nebula approximately 100 light years across.

It is located about 10,000 light years from Earth.

It is a hotbed of new star formation.

This image was obtained using the previous GSO RC10 and the new CFF10, same camera and filters.I am still on process to finish the collimation of this new equipement, the results are so good so far.
